Hamilton confident: 'Just keep your head up and keep working'

Lewis Hamilton managed to reach the podium at the Bahrain Grand Prix. Where the Briton was in fifth place for a long time, he benefited from the dropouts of Max Verstappen and Sergio Perez. It caused him satisfaction afterwards in conversation with Sky Sports . During the test days in Barcelona and Bahrain it was already clear that Mercedes was struggling against Red Bull Racing and Ferrari. The German team simply lacked speed, making it virtually impossible for Lewis Hamilton and George Russell to fight for the front places.
